Types of Welder’s Qualifications

Despite the fact that the AWS’ regular CW (Certified Welder) certificate paves the way for most employment opportunities, certain fields mandate a specialized certificate. A handful of the most-well-known of these appear below.

  • CWI and SCWI Certifications for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
  • American Petroleum Institute Certification for welders who work with pipelines in the energy industry
  • Certified Welder Certification to become a Certified Welder
  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for individuals who deal with boiler and pressurized vessels

The following table shows earnings and jobs estimates for welding professionals in the State of Virginia through the end of the decade.

Virginia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 9,130 9,900 8% 300
Virginia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$27,600 $39,200 $56,600

Source: O*Net Online

Without a doubt, a very important element of any program or school is that it requires the proper official recognition from the American Welding Society. When you finish checking out the accreditation status, you may have to search a bit further to make certain that the classes you want can supply you with the most-effective instruction.

  • Choose schools that meet AWS SENSE standards
  • Be certain the school trains on equipment that matches current trade standards
  • Find out if the program gives financial support
  • Make sure that the school’s curriculum provides you with training in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
